The Scent of Gardenias by Lorraine Haas – Review by Rayne East

The Scent of GardeniasThe Scent of Gardenias by Lorraine Haas
My rating: 4 of 5 stars

Historical coming of age fiction
A wonderful journey with relatable characters and exceptional world building. This book is based in the 1940s and follows Margaret as she grows from a teenager to a young woman. Politics, war, inequality, affairs and death this story covers it all. Highly emotional and thought-provoking, I was quickly swept along for the ride. The author has delivered an exceptional story.
